In defence of portage, I estimate there are 11229 packages that portage
has to search through descriptions, dependencies, masks, etc:

apt-get (as of Debian 3.1 Sarge) searches 33,333 seperate packages or so.

$ cd /usr/portage; find . -maxdepth 2 -mindepth 1 -type d | wc -l
11229

does apt-get really search this many packages?

It does more.
